LOCATION
Stockton Heath village boasts a first-class range of shopping, schooling and recreational facilities. The nearby motorway system brings Manchester, Liverpool, Chester etc. within easy commuting distance and there are fast and frequent train services to London from local stations. Manchester International Airport can be reached normally in about twenty minutes by car and the area is surrounded by glorious Cheshire countryside.

GROUND FLOOR

Entrance Hall
The property is accessed via a uPVC double glazed front door with glass inset and windows to both sides. Ceiling light, central heating radiator, solid wood flooring.
Family Room 15'3 (4.65m) x 11'11 (3.63m)
uPVC double glazed bay window to the front, moulded cornices and ceiling rose. Central heating radiator.
FAMILY DINING KITCHEN 20'5 (6.22m) x 18'7 (5.66m)

Kitchen Area
Fitted with a range of contemporary wall and base units comprising cupboards and drawers with 'Quartz' work surfaces over. Integral 'Neff' combi oven with plate warmer, 'Neff' eye level oven and 'Neff' four ring gas hob with extractor fan above. Space for fridge freezer, 'Ted Todd' solid wood flooring and central island unit with integrated dishwasher and inset sink unit with swan neck mixer tap and instant hot water tap. Storage cupboard with lighting.
Lounge Area 12'2 (3.71m) x 10'6 (3.2m)
Two wall light points, ceiling light, uPVC double glazed door to the rear with double glazed windows to the side. Central heating radiator, 'Ted Todd' solid wood flooring.
Dining Area
Two wall light points, central heating radiator and double glazed full height window to the rear. uPVC double glazed window to the side and bi-folding doors across the rear.
Utility Room 10'3 (3.12m) x 8'6 (2.59m)
Base units with roll edge work surfaces over, inset 1'/2 bowl sink unit with mixer tap and drainer. Space and plumbing for washing machine, extractor fan, storage cupboard and door to downstairs WC. uPVC double glazed door to the side.
Store Room 10'3 (3.12m) x 7'8 (2.34m)
Power and lighting. Up and over door to the front.
Downstairs WC
uPVC double glazed window to the side, low level WC and pedestal wash hand basin with tiled splash back. Ceiling light and extractor fan.
FIRST FLOOR

Landing
Ceiling light, loft access point.
Bedroom One 15'11 (4.85m) x 10'3 (3.12m)
Part vaulted ceilings with two velux double glazed windows, uPVC double glazed window to the rear. Central heating radiator, down-lighters, TV point and telephone point. Fitted with a range of built-in wardrobes, cupboards, drawers and bedside cabinets.
Shower Room 7'7 (2.31m) x 5'9 (1.75m)
Fitted with a white suite comprising low level WC, wall mounted wash hand basin with mixer tap in vanity unit. Walk-in shower enclosure with multi-jet shower, rain head. Part tiled walls, tiled floor, uPVC double glazed window to the side, ceiling light and extractor fan. Wall mounted contemporary central heating radiator.
Bedroom Two 12'2 (3.71m) x 10'3 (3.12m)
uPVC double glazed window to the front, ceiling light and central heating radiator.
Bedroom Three 12'2 (3.71m) x 10'3 (3.12m)
uPVC double glazed window to the rear, ceiling light and central heating radiator.
Bedroom Four 10'3 (3.12m) x 9'5 (2.87m)
uPVC double glazed window to the front, ceiling light and central heating radiator.
Bedroom Five 9'7 (2.92m) x 7'4 (2.24m)
uPVC double glazed window to the front, ceiling light and central heating radiator.
Family Bathroom 9'5 (2.87m) x 7'4 (2.24m)
Fitted with a modern contemporary white suite comprising low level WC, wall mounted wash hand basin with vanity unit below. Walk-in shower enclosure with multi jet shower and rain head. Panelled bath with waterfall tap and hand held shower attachment. Heated ladder towel rail, part tiled walls, tiled floor. uPVC double glazed window to the rear, ceiling light.
OUTSIDE
The property is approached over a block paved driveway providing off road parking for several vehicles and hard landscaped garden with dwarf wall to the front. Outside light and storm canopy. Access at the side to the rear garden. Decked area to the rear ideal for hard standing garden furniture and stone patio area with lawn and planted borders. Outside light and water tap.
